Juventus and AC Milan Clash in High-Stakes Serie A Showdown

On Sunday, October 8th, 2025, two of Italy's football giants, Juventus and AC Milan, will face off in a crucial Serie A matchup at the Allianz Stadium in Turin. Both teams are currently vying for the Scudetto, with Milan leading the league on 12 points and Juventus just one point behind in fourth place.

Juventus, led by manager Igor Tudor, have been grappling with several injury concerns that could derail their unbeaten start to the season. The latest casualty is Juan Cuadrado, who suffered a moderate-grade hamstring injury during Wednesday's Champions League draw with Villarreal. Cuadrado is expected to be sidelined for approximately six weeks, a frustrating setback given his recent return from a 10-month layoff.

Despite the mounting injury list, Juventus can take solace in their defensive resilience, having kept clean sheets in their opening two Serie A matches. Goalkeeper Michele Di Gregorio will be eager to bounce back from his midweek Champions League performance.

On the other hand, AC Milan, under the guidance of veteran tactician Massimiliano Allegri, have transformed into genuine title contenders. Following their opening-day defeat to Cremonese, Milan have won four consecutive matches, with American forward Christian Pulisic leading the Serie A scoring charts with four goals.

The Rossoneri's balanced approach, with the midfield brilliance of Luka Modrić and Adrien Rabiot, has yielded impressive results against the likes of Lecce, Bologna, and Udinese, establishing them as early favorites for the Scudetto.
